Transaction d2592cb445c1899ed847e9894bcc1fb8cc185bea87a5d0134a1dc4a24e40de4b

block
6431c2bddb628ea918e912d15572fcc2ca0d4613eac37ce2263a960ad3d908d4

1 Input

23 Outputs